
Corona Relief Done Quick Starts Today, Here Are Some Highlights
There's plenty to look forward to this weekend.
Summer Games Done Quick 2020 might have been delayed earlier this year, but there's some good news from all of this. Corona Relief Done Quick, a special speedrunning event to raise money for the COVID-19 pandemic, is kicking off later today.
For a complete list of the full schedule across the weekend, head over to the official GamesDoneQuick website. The event begins later today at 9 a.m. PT/12 p.m. ET with a Donkey Kong Country speedrun, and the final speedrun of the weekend begins at 4 p.m. PT/7 p.m. ET on Sunday with Kingdom Hearts 2 Final Mix.
But there's plenty of other speedruns to look forward to over the coming few days. Today on Friday, there's the latest DLC for Shovel Knight, Shovel Knight: King of Cards, being run with a target of just 36 minutes, and the classic Halo: Combat Evolved campaign on Legendary difficulty in precisely 90 minutes.
Tomorrow on the Saturday, there's an ambitious Alien: Isolation speedrun starting right around 1:20 a.m. PT/ 4:20 a.m. ET. Slightly later in the day there are two Castlevania games (the original and Dracula's Curse) being speedrun with targets of 30 and 35 minutes, respectively.
Finally on Sunday, April 19, there's the original Metroid starting at 1:04 a.m. PT/4:03 a.m. ET, Ori and the Will of the Wisps later in the morning, and The Legend of Zelda: A Link to the Past in the early afternoon. It should be an excellent weekend of viewing, and credit to Games Done Quick for putting together this event for COVID-19 relief in just the last few months.
